The Generic Crop Protection Market refers to the market for non-branded or off-patent pesticides, herbicides, fungicides, insecticides, and plant growth regulators. These products are essentially chemical formulations used to control weeds, insects, fungi, and other pests that affect crop yields. Unlike branded products protected by patents, generic crop protection products are typically cheaper, offering farmers more affordable alternatives. The market includes both the manufacturing and distribution of these products, as well as associated services like technical advice and application support. Key components of the market include the active ingredients (the chemicals that actually control the pests), the formulations (the mixtures that make the products easier to use and apply), and the packaging and labeling required for distribution and use. Key terms related to this market include: Active Ingredient: The chemical substance responsible for the pesticidal or plant growth regulatory activity; Formulation: The mixture of active ingredient and other components (like solvents, emulsifiers, surfactants) designed to improve efficacy, application, and storage; Herbicide: A substance used to control unwanted plants (weeds); Insecticide: A substance used to control insects; Fungicide: A substance used to control fungi; Plant Growth Regulator: A substance that modifies plant growth and development; Biopesticide: A pesticide derived from natural sources, such as bacteria, fungi, or viruses; Integrated Pest Management (IPM): A sustainable approach to pest control that integrates various methods to minimize pesticide use; Residue Limits (MRLs): Maximum allowable levels of pesticide residues in food products; Generic Equivalent: A drug or pesticide that is chemically equivalent to a branded product whose patent has expired. The Generic Crop Protection Market is segmented by type of product, application, and end-user. This segmentation allows for a detailed understanding of market dynamics within specific niches.
Herbicides: Herbicides control unwanted plant growth (weeds), which compete with crops for resources, reducing yields. Different herbicide types target specific weed species or are broad-spectrum, controlling a wide range of weeds. Formulation matters greatly; some are applied pre-emergence (before weed germination), while others are post-emergence (after weed emergence). The selection of herbicide depends heavily on factors like crop type, soil type, and weed pressure.
Fungicides: Fungicides combat fungal diseases that can decimate crop yields. Different fungicides are effective against various fungal pathogens and may be systemic (translocated within the plant) or contact (acting only on the plant surface). Their application timing is critical, often preventative or curative depending on the disease cycle.
Insecticides: Insecticides control insect pests that damage crops. These span a broad range, from broad-spectrum insecticides affecting many insect types to those targeting specific insect orders. They may be stomach poisons (consumed by the insect), contact poisons (acting upon contact), or systemic (absorbed by the plant and impacting insects that feed on it).
Plant Growth Regulators (PGRs): PGRs are substances that influence plant growth and development, such as fruit size, flowering, or ripening. They are not directly pest-control agents but are used to enhance crop quality and productivity.
The application segment categorizes crop protection product use by crop type. Cereals and grains (wheat, rice, corn) represent a significant portion, given their global importance. Fruits and vegetables have specific pest and disease pressures demanding targeted treatments. Oilseeds and pulses (soybeans, peanuts, lentils) have their own unique needs, and the \"others\" category encompasses specialty crops and diverse agricultural contexts.
End users include farmers (both smallholder and large-scale operations), agricultural cooperatives, and government agencies. Farmers are the primary consumers, driven by yield maximization and cost-effectiveness. Government agencies often play a regulatory role, setting standards for pesticide use and environmental protection. Cooperatives facilitate access to crop protection products and provide technical expertise to farmers.

The Generic Crop Protection Market faces several significant challenges. One major concern is the development of pesticide resistance in target pests. Overreliance on the same active ingredients leads to the evolution of resistant strains, rendering pesticides ineffective and necessitating the development of new chemicals or strategies. This is a continuous arms race and a significant cost to the industry. Another substantial challenge is environmental regulation. Stringent environmental regulations, designed to minimize the negative impact of pesticides on ecosystems and human health, necessitate costly modifications to production processes and formulation development. Compliance with ever-evolving regulations can be a significant financial burden for manufacturers. Furthermore, the market faces challenges related to the counterfeiting of generic products. The lower price point of generics makes them susceptible to counterfeiting, which undermines quality control and potentially introduces harmful or ineffective products into the supply chain, threatening both farmers and consumers. Maintaining supply chain integrity and product quality is critical to mitigate this risk. Finally, socioeconomic factors, particularly in developing countries, pose a significant obstacle. Smallholder farmers often lack the resources, training, and access to credit needed to adopt new and improved crop protection strategies. Bridging this gap through farmer education and financial aid is essential to ensuring the widespread adoption of effective crop protection practices.
